I firmly believe that golf is a game best taught by non-relatives.

I played in a tournament last year where one member of your team had to be a lady player and, I played with a husband and wife. He tried to give her a golf lesson in the middle of the round and she very sweetly but firmly told him "You need to be quiet while we are playing. Lessons are for the range."

I wanted to hug her myself...

Now, my wife is starting to get interested a little and the lady assisstant pro at my course has given me 7 iron and sandwedge to help get my wife started. I'll help her with the chipping and putting but, I want her to go see the pro for anything else.
